Statement I: Block A is moving on the horizontal surface towards right under action of force F. All surfaces are smooth. At the instant shown the force exerted by block A on block B is equal to net force on block B.

Statement II: From Newton's third law, the force exerted by block A on B is equal in magnitude to force exerted by block B on A.

A

Statement I is true, statement II is true, Statement II is the correct explanation for statement I.

B

Statemet I is true, Statement II is true , Statement II is NOT the correct explanation for Statement I

C

Statement I is True, Statement II is False.

D

Statement I is False, Statement II is true

Text Solution

Verified by Experts

The correct Answer is:
D

The FBD of block A is as follows:

The force exerted by B on A is N(normal reaction). The forces acting on A are N (horizontal) and mg(weight downwards). Hence Statement I is false.
